We provide IT Staff Augmentation Services!

Software Engineer Resume

2.00/5 (Submit Your Rating)

Columbia, MD

OBJECTIVE:

To leverage and utilize my 20 plus years of experience in software development and position myself towards career advancement.

PROFESSIONAL SUMMARY:

  • Proven abilities in leading projects, application development, systems design and support using PL SQL, Informatica (ETL), Data Migrator, Oracle, Microsoft SQL Server, Access, VB, Java and Progress.
  • Experience in direct customer service.
  • Professionally manage and solve problems in high - pressure situations.
  • Well developed communication and team leadership skills.

COMPUTER SKILLS:

RDBMS: Oracle, Microsoft SQL Server, DB2, Progress Languages & Applications Informatica, Data Migrator, PL SQL, SQL Developer, Java, MS Office

Environment: s Unix, VAX/VMS, MS-DOS, Windows

EXPERIENCE:

Confidential, Columbia, MD

Software Engineer

Responsibilities:

  • Data conversion, data mapping and analysis of source data using PL SQL
  • Enhancements to Association Anywhere using PL SQL and development of new interactive reports using Oracle Application Express (ApEx)

Confidential, Columbia, MD

Data Migration Analyst

Responsibilities:

  • Designing complex ETL scripts to transform and load data currently stored in a flat ADABAS system into relational tables using Data Migrator, SQL Developer, Oracle and DB2
  • Cataloging and Data Analysis in Erwin of the elements contained in both AS-IS PIPS Database system of almost 200 files and TO-BE Oracle database
  • Mentor junior developers with design and ETL development
  • Assist testing team with understanding the model, testing and resolving issues as they arise.
  • Tracking and reporting on-going schema changes in AS-IS & TO-BE system

Confidential, MD

Consultant

Responsibilities:

  • Work with business users and agile development method to gather business requirements, design and develop an automated order processing system using Access and Visual Basic
  • Enhanced a tracking system using Access and Visual Basic and develop tutorial and on-line help functionality for the incident tracking system.

Confidential, Hanover, MD

Senior Developer

Responsibilities:

  • Worked primarily in a Windows environment using Informatica 8.6, Oracle 10g and SQL Server 2008 to build and manage stage, conformed, dimension and fact tables
  • Responsible for the creation, testing, scheduling, and implementation of Informatica processes to process financial, account and employee information
  • Built workflows which comprised of Sessions, Command Tasks, Links, Worklets and Informatica Data Quality (IDQ) plans
  • Provided production support for Informatica processing
  • Utilized IDQ to standardize, cleanse and parse historical and new data
  • Involved in overall design of Siebel Sales Application as per client requirement.
  • Converted existing and acquired sales systems (SMART and Salesforce) to Siebel using Informatica, SQL Scripts and Stored Procedures
  • Staged Account, Contacts, Activity and Opportunity data into EIM tables and then loaded into Siebel using IFB files.
  • Built Automated processes between Siebel and D&B to help manage account hierarchies. This included sending request to D&B; receiving data from D&B; uploading D&B Data into Siebel; and building the account hierarchical structure.
  • Trouble shooting any data issues related to EIM Process.
  • Used Java and Javascript to build front end for sales application.
  • Developed many complicated SQL queries and stored procedures for Oracle database.
  • Supervised junior programmers.
  • Performed code reviews and SQL query optimization.
  • Played a primary role to setup development environments and production deployment

Confidential, Columbia, MD

Senior Business Analyst

Responsibilities:

  • Complete ad-hoc report requests by designing and running queries on Microsoft SQL and Oracle databases, using Microsoft SQL Query Analyzer, Embarcadero Rapid SQL and Microsoft Access.
  • Perform data analysis to compare, contrast and report from different data sources as a lead reporting analyst on new system migration projects
  • Write business and technical specifications used for report development.
  • Developed Claims Interface using Visual Basic and Microsoft SQL.
  • Design, develop, test and troubleshoot reports using Actuate e.Report Designer.

Confidential, Annapolis Junction, MD

Senior Analyst/Programmer, Project Team Leader

Responsibilities:

  • As a project leader duties included obtaining client requirements, writing functional specifications and technical design.
  • Responsible for system architecture, data modeling, relational database design and building & managing the database (Progress).
  • Developed enhancements to customize CreditRevue for major financial and telecommunication institutions using Progress (Version 8) 4GL Relational database on HP-Unix system.
  • Supervised teams of 4 to 8 people during the course of the full software development life cycle.
  • Coordinated implementation effort between client, third party vendors (ie credit bureaus) and internal technical services group.
  • Reviewed project progress with users and team members.
  • Managed general day-to-day post implementation support issues.

Confidential, Rockville, MD

Analyst/Programmer

Responsibilities:

  • Worked on all stages of the development life cycle to develop a Parking Management System using Progress (Version 7 GUI).
  • Roles undertaken included dealing with clients to gather and document functional requirements and designing and writing of technical design documentation.

Confidential

Senior Analyst/Programmer

Responsibilities:

  • Worked on wide variety of long and short term support projects for several client's (i.e. fiscal and financial year-end processing, QMS documentation, and monitoring & solving client logs using VAX Basic and DCL).
  • Assumed Bureau Support team leader responsibilities.
  • Duties entailed managing and coordinating a smooth day-to-day running of Brokermax on VAX/VMS.
  • Other roles pursued include and supervising colleagues, liaising with clients at user and management levels, and recruitment.
  • Writing internal release management routines in Basic and DCL to automate documentation, version control and the releasing of software to clients.

We'd love your feedback!